Summary Information Automatically generated summary
See sections below for more information The gene
pre-mRNA processing factor 8 is referred to in FlyBase by the symbol
Dmel\Prp8 (CG8877, FBgn0033688). It is a protein_coding_gene from
Drosophila melanogaster . Its
molecular function is unknown. There is experimental evidence that it is involved in the
biological process : mRNA splicing, via spliceosome; neurogenesis.
7 alleles are reported . The
phenotype of these alleles is annotated with: mesothoracic tergum. It has
one annotated transcript and
one annotated polypeptide .
Protein features are: JAB1/Mov34/MPN/PAD-1; PRO, C-terminal; PROCN; PRP8 domain IV core; Pre-mRNA-processing-splicing factor 8; Pre-mRNA-processing-splicing factor 8, U5-snRNA-binding; Pre-mRNA-processing-splicing factor 8, U6-snRNA-binding; RNA recognition motif, spliceosomal PrP8. Summary of modENCODE Temporal Expression Profile: Temporal profile ranges from a peak of very high expression to a trough of moderate expression. Peak expression observed within 00-06 hour embryonic stages. Summary of FlyAtlas Anatomical Expression Data: Nearly all larval and adult tissues/organs expressed at moderate levels. Expression at high levels in the following post-embryonic organs or tissues: larval central nervous system. Expression at moderate levels in the following post-embryonic organs or tissues: adult eye, adult central nervous system, adult crop, adult midgut, larval/adult hindgut, larval/adult Malpighian tubules, adult heart, adult fat body, larval/adult salivary gland, larval trachea, adult female reproductive system, adult male accessory gland, larval/adult carcass. Other Information Discoverer Etymology Identification Relationship to Other Genes Source for database identity of Source for identity of: prp8 CG8877
Source for database merge of Additional comments The
mir-988 microRNA is derived from an intron of
Prp8 .
Other Comments Identified as a potential component of the
hh signalling pathway in a genome-wide RNAi screen. dsRNA made from templates generated with primers directed affects the extent of expression of a
hh signaling reporter construct in Clone 8 cells.
